Re: SAW Hopup

Classic Army, A&K, and Echo1 M249s all use a nub that is removable. It goes in vertically instead of horizontally. I have seen them get knocked out of position if the hop-up was adjusted too far. I've never messed with a TOP or G&P one so I don't know about them.
